akteon Posted May 31, 2013 Report Share Posted May 31, 2013 seems like a lot of work on their part for a knock off of a premier jersey rather than a game jersey the stitching is still really sloppy though A lot of the fake sites mix the marketing language and size information between the replica/premiers and authentics. The site you linked had "L/50" "XL/52" etc. and used stock photos. I would guess that when you get home it has a fight strap and probably doesn't have a jock tag on the front and is a fake authentic. The fake sites have gotten a bit smarter, instead of selling at $30-40, they up the price to $100 and use stock photos to make people think it's a more reasonable "deal" on a customized replica when it's the same fake jersey either way. Then they count on people not caring when they get the jersey that it's an "authentic" instead of a replica/premier.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
